Diferente pentru problema/secvmax intre reviziile #1 si #2

Nu exista diferente intre titluri.

Diferente intre continut:

== include(page="template/taskheader" task_id="secvmax") ==
Poveste şi cerinţă...
Fiona are o secventa de $N$ numere naturale. Ea se intreaba din cand in cand pentru un anumit numar $Q$ care este cea mai lunga subsecventa care are toate numerele mai mici sau egale cu $Q$. Ajutati-o pe Fiona sa isi rapunda la toate intrebarile.
h2. Date de intrare
Fişierul de intrare $secvmax.in$ ...
Fişierul de intrare $secvmax.in$ contine pe prima linie doua numere separate printr-un spatiu $N$ si $M$ ce reprezinta lungimea secventei initiale si numarul de intrebari ale Fionei. Urmatoarea linie contine $N$ numere naturale separate printr-un spatiu fiecare. Urmatoarele $M$ linii contin fiecare cate un numar $Q$ reprezentand intrebarea Fionei.
h2. Date de ieşire
În fişierul de ieşire $secvmax.out$ ...
 
Fieiserul de iesire $secvmax.out$ va contine $M$ linii reprezentand raspunsurile la intrebarile Fionei. Mai exact linia $i$ contine raspunsul la a $i$-a intrebare.
 
h2. Restricţii
* $... ≤ ... ≤ ...$
* $1 ≤ N, M ≤ 10^5^$
* Toate numerele din fisierul de intrare vor fi intre $0$ si $10^9^$
h2. Exemplu
table(example). |_. secvmax.in |_. secvmax.out |
| This is some
  text written on
  multiple lines.
| This is another
  text written on
  multiple lines.
| 5 3
4 2 3 5 1
1
3
4
|1
2
3
|
h3. Explicaţie
...
Raspunsurile pentru fiecare intrebare reprezentate prin numerele ingrosate:
 
* $1 -> 4 2 3 5 **1**$
* $3 -> 4 **2 3** 5 1$
* $4 -> **4 2 3** 5 1$
== include(page="template/taskfooter" task_id="secvmax") ==

Nu exista diferente intre securitate.

Topicul de forum nu a fost schimbat.